UNPKG

@enonic/mock-xp

Version:

Mock Enonic XP API JavaScript Library

16 lines (15 loc) 534 B
import type { RepositorySettings } from '@enonic-types/lib-repo'; import type { Repo } from './Repo'; import type { Server } from './Server'; export declare class Project { readonly repo: Repo; readonly server: Server; static repoPrefix: string; static projectNameFromRepoId(repoId: string): string; static repoIdFromProjectName(projectName: string): string; constructor({ projectName, server, settings }: { projectName: string; server: Server; settings?: RepositorySettings; }); }